Michel Mora is a scholar working on Surgery, Critical Care and Intensive Care Medicine and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Michel Mora has authored 11 papers receiving a total of 247 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Surgery, 3 papers in Critical Care and Intensive Care Medicine and 3 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Michel Mora's work include Ultrasound in Clinical Applications (3 papers), Hemodynamic Monitoring and Therapy (3 papers) and Cardiac, Anesthesia and Surgical Outcomes (2 papers). Michel Mora is often cited by papers focused on Ultrasound in Clinical Applications (3 papers), Hemodynamic Monitoring and Therapy (3 papers) and Cardiac, Anesthesia and Surgical Outcomes (2 papers). Michel Mora collaborates with scholars based in France, Canada and Chile. Michel Mora's co-authors include B. Bataille, Stein Silva, Olivier Fourcade, Arnaud Mari, Béatrice Riu, Jean Ruiz, M. Généstal, Fabrice Ferré, M. Mazerolles and Jérôme Larché and has published in prestigious journals such as CHEST Journal, Anesthesiology and British Journal of Anaesthesia.
